         <title>Job Description  </title>
         <author>a_tepe_20</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/a_tepe_20/o8q8f23wgesj/wish/374600882</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>-specialty within the profession of pharmacy<br>-compounding and dispensing of radioactive materials for use in nuclear medicine procedures<br>-responsible for obtaining the desired radioactive material, either from a manufacturer, or from an in house generator system<br>-available to provide drug information to other health professionals<br>-aid the nuclear medicine staff in the selection of products<br>-assist in the interpretation of unusual studies<br>-assist in the development and review of chemistry manufacturing and controls (CMC) for investigational radiopharmaceuticals to ensure compliance with State, Federal and Institutional regulations<br>-assist in preparation and submission of an investigational new drug application (IND)<br>-maintain drug and radioactive material accountability logs<br>-allows possession of each radionuclide and total amount of radioactivity for each protocol</div>]]></description>

         <title>Education </title>
         <author>a_tepe_20</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/a_tepe_20/o8q8f23wgesj/wish/374610955</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div> -must have a pharmacy degree (2–3 years college and 3–4 years pharmacy school)<br>-a fellowship or residency program is also required (can last up to 2 years) <br>-which includes extensive training on the various radiopharmaceuticals that are used and training on the safe handling of radioactive materials and the procedures that will minimize radiation exposure to yourself and to others<br><br></div>]]></description>

         <title>Certification/Licenses</title>
         <author>a_tepe_20</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/a_tepe_20/o8q8f23wgesj/wish/374662709</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>-complete the BPS Board Certified Nuclear Pharmacist (BCNP) program <br>-graduate from a pharmacy program accredited by the Accreditation Council for Pharmacy Education (ACPE)<br>-possess an active license/registration to practice pharmacy in the U.S. <br>-4,000 hours of training/experience in nuclear pharmacy practice<br>-receive a passing score on the Nuclear Pharmacy Specialty Certification Examination</div>]]></description>

         <title>Recertification </title>
         <author>a_tepe_20</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/a_tepe_20/o8q8f23wgesj/wish/374823947</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>-required to maintain their certification over a seven year period<br>-achieve a passing score on the 100-item recertification examination<br>-earning 100 hours of continuing education credit provided by the professional development programs<br>-Board Certified Nuclear Pharmacists are also required to pay the BPS Annual Certification Maintenance fee of $125 each year for years one through six and a $400 recertification fee in year seven</div>]]></description>
